Henderson-area historical tornado activity is near Kentucky state average. It is 55% greater than the overall U.S. average.

On 4/3/1956, a category 3 (max. wind speeds 158-206 mph) tornado 7.0 miles away from the Henderson city center killed one person and injured 2 people and caused between $5000 and $50,000 in damages.

On 11/15/1955, a category 3 tornado 9.9 miles away from the city center injured 9 people and caused between $50,000 and $500,000 in damages.
